What are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files placed on your device when you visit our website. They help us enhance your browsing experience, analyze site usage, and provide certain functionalities and services.

Types of Cookies We Use

We use the following categories of cookies on our website:

  • Strictly Necessary Cookies:
    These cookies are essential for the operation of our website and cannot be switched off in our systems. They are usually set in response to actions made by you, such as setting your privacy preferences, logging in, or filling out forms. Without these cookies, some parts of the site may not function properly.
  • Functional Cookies:
    These cookies enable enhanced functionality and personalization, such as live chat or remembering your preferences. If you do not allow these cookies, some services may not work as intended6.
  • Performance and Analytics Cookies:
    These cookies help us understand how visitors interact with our website by collecting and reporting information anonymously. This helps us improve our website and services56.
  • Targeting/Advertising Cookies:
    These cookies may be set through our site by our advertising partners (such as Google or Microsoft). They may be used to build a profile of your interests and show you relevant ads on other sites. These cookies do not store directly personal information but are based on uniquely identifying your browser and internet device.

How Long Do Cookies Last?

Cookies may be session cookies (deleted when you close your browser) or persistent cookies (remain on your device for a set period or until deleted). The duration of each cookie is specified in your cookie settings panel.

Types of Cookies

First Party Cookies
One of the key elements of a cookie is the host domain of the site that sets the cookie, (the domain name), and therefore is picked up again on the next and subsequent visit. If the host name is the same as the domain in the browser address bar when it is set or retrieved, then it is a First Party Cookie.

Third Party Cookies
If the host domain for a cookie is not the same as the one in the browser bar when it was downloaded, these are referred to as third party cookie. Third party cookies are frequently used in conjunction with display ads shown on multiple sites. When you visit a site displaying that company’s adverts, their cookies, are set and retrieved. This allows advertisers to ‘track’ the websites visited – and by inference build up an understanding of what visitors are interested in.

Session Cookies
Session Cookies are temporarily and are destroyed when the browser session ends, although they will survive navigating away from the website they came from. If you login to a website every time visit a site – it is using a session cookie to record your login details.

Persistent Cookies
This type of cookie is saved on the visitors computer so when you leave and return it will still be present. All persistent cookies have an expiry date, when it expires, it will be destroyed. If the expiry date isn’t set, or is in the past, then it’s a session cookie.

There is no useful limit on an expiry date – it could be 25 years from the date of the first visit. If you return to the website, you will receive an updated version with a revised future expiry date, e.g. still 25 years from the subsequent visit.

If when you return to a site having shut down your computer to find you are still logged in – it is using a persistent cookie to remember you.

Persistent cookies can be used to track visitor behaviour as they navigate around a site. This data can be used to understand what visitors like and don’t like about a site so it can be improved. This practice is known as Web Analytics. Ever since Google started providing Google Analytics free of charge, almost all websites use some form of it, (either that or paid for alternatives).
